I have a 84 civic hatchback DX, that had a D15b2 with stock carb.

D16a1 from a 88 integra
Vitara 76mm pistons
Eagle h beam rods with arp 2000
Block posted all around
crank polished and balanced
Lightened flywheel 12lbs (stock 19lbs)
block decked .020
head milled .030
full port and polished head, intake, tb
GSR Throttle Body Polished
New valve seals
New gaskets and seals Honda OEM
New water pump
New oil pump shimmed for more PSi
ZC intake manifold
zc cams with d16a1 cam gears
ARP head studs
Center Force dual friction clutch
Custom made catch can
Battery in the rear
4 wheel disc brakes from the integra
New brake booster and master cylinder
Megasquirt 2 V3 with OBD-0 adapter
Teg fuel pump
Teg mirrors
Teg bumper lens
Teg cluster
Tar removed painted floor black
Removed bumper beam
Custom radio gauge pod with autometer gauges
MSD Blaster coil 2
No air conditioner
550cc RC injectores
GARRETT 60/48ar
Turbonetics external wastegate
Arospeed blow off
Custom made turbo manifold
Arospeed FPR
2.5" intercooler piping
2.5" Side exit exhaust

I did 131whp and 104tq (141nm) once.

cams (don't know brand, but they where a bit to big for the compression, and the idle was loopy (remeber, no vtec )), ported head, DC header, tuned with BRE/turbo edit by me.
